A Family-Friendly 5-Day Itinerary in Bangkok

Saturday, October 7: Exploring the Grand Palace

Start your trip by immersing yourself in the rich history and stunning architecture of the Grand Palace. In the morning, visit this iconic landmark and marvel at the intricate details of the buildings and temples. Afterward, head to Wat Phra Kaew, the Temple of the Emerald Buddha, located within the palace complex. In the afternoon, take a boat ride along the Chao Phraya River and explore the vibrant markets of Chinatown. End your day with a visit to Asiatique The Riverfront, a bustling night market offering various shopping and dining options.

  • Grand Palace: Entrance Fee: 500 THB (estimated cost),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Wat Phra Kaew: Entrance Fee: 500 THB (estimated cost),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Chinatown: Free,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Asiatique The Riverfront: Free admission, cost varies for shopping and dining, Time spent: 2-3 hours
Sunday, October 8: Family Fun at Safari World

Spend a thrilling day at Safari World, a popular wildlife park and entertainment complex. Start your morning by enjoying a buffet breakfast at the park while watching a variety of animal shows. Explore the Safari Park, where you can see lions, giraffes, and zebras up close on a safari drive. In the afternoon, head to the Marine Park for exciting dolphin and sea lion shows. End your day with a visit to the Bird Park, where you can witness colorful bird species in their natural habitats.

  • Safari World: Entrance Fee: 1,500 THB (estimated cost), Time spent: Full day
Monday, October 9: Discovering Ancient Wonders

Embark on a journey to Ayutthaya,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and the ancient capital of Thailand. Start your day early and take a day trip to explore the historical ruins and temples of Ayutthaya. Visit Wat Mahathat to see the famous Buddha head entwined in the tree roots. Explore Wat Phra Si Sanphet, the royal temple, and admire its iconic chedis. In the afternoon, take a leisurely boat ride along the Chao Phraya River and enjoy the scenic views. Return to Bangkok in the evening and relax by visiting one of the city's popular night markets.

  • Ayutthaya Day Trip: Cost varies depending on the tour package, Time spent: Full day
  • Chao Phraya River Boat Ride: Cost varies depending on the operator,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Night Market: Cost varies depending on purchases, Time spent: 2-3 hours
Tuesday, October 10: Exploring KidZania and SEA LIFE Bangkok

Let your kids indulge in educational and interactive experiences at KidZania, an indoor theme park that simulates real-life activities for children. Spend the morning exploring various professions and role-playing adventures. Enjoy lunch at the park's restaurants before heading to SEA LIFE Bangkok, an aquarium showcasing a diverse range of marine life. Immerse yourselves in the underwater world, walk through the glass tunnel, and witness captivating feeding sessions. In the evening, take a leisurely stroll along the renowned Sukhumvit Road and enjoy the vibrant atmosphere.

  • KidZania: Entrance Fee: 1,100 THB (estimated cost), Time spent: Half-day
  • SEA LIFE Bangkok: Entrance Fee: 990 THB (estimated cost),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Sukhumvit Road: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
Wednesday, October 11: Dusit Zoo and Lumpini Park

Begin your day with a visit to Dusit Zoo, one of the oldest zoos in Thailand. Explore the wide variety of animals, including elephants, tigers, and reptiles. Enjoy a picnic lunch in the zoo's lush greenery before heading to Lumpini Park, a peaceful oasis in the heart of Bangkok. Take a leisurely walk around the park, rent a paddleboat in the lake, and relax amidst the tranquil surroundings. In the evening, indulge in a delicious Thai dinner at a local restaurant and savor the flavors of authentic cuisine.

  • Dusit Zoo: Entrance Fee: 150 THB (estimated cost), Time spent: 2-3 hours
  • Lumpini Park: Free, Time spent: 1-2 hours
  • Thai Dinner: Cost varies depending on the restaurant, Time spent: 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ique family experience, consider visiting the Children's Discovery Museum, where children can engage in hands-on learning activities. Another hidden gem is the Siam Park City, a large theme park offering a wide range of thrilling rides and water attractions suitable for all ages. If you're looking for a local favorite, explore the Chatuchak Weekend Market, a massive market with countless stalls selling everything from clothing to handicrafts. It's a great place to find unique souvenirs and indulge in delicious street food.
